Unless you are a properly trained roofing professional, the majority of roofing work should never be undertaken yourself. Additionally keep in mind that almost all manufacturers of products used in the repair of the roof will not warranty those products unless a certified professional performs the job. The other thing to bear in mind is that working on a roof could be very hazardous, so is it really worth endangering your health in order to save money?

Considering that your roof is continually exposed to the outside elements, it means your roof is going to break down gradually. The pace at which it degrades will depend upon a number of variables. Those include; the quality of the original materials used as well as the craftsm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the elements, how well the roof is maintained and the style of the roof. Most roofing professionals will quote around 20 years for a well-built and well-maintained roof, but obviously that can never be promised due to the above factors. Our advice is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ular checkups to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

You should never pressure wash your roof, as you run the risk of removing any protective materials that have been added to offer shielding from the weather. Furthermore, you really should avoid chlorine-based bleach cleaning products since they can also decrease the lifespan of your roof. When you speak to your roof cleaning expert,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will get rid of the aesthetically displeasing algae and yellowing without ruining the tile or shingles.

More About Sylvan Lake, MI

Sylvan Lake is a city in Oakland County in the U.S. state of Michigan. The population was 1,720 at the 2010 census.[6] As a northern suburb of Metro Detroit, Sylvan Lake is about 20 miles (32 km) northwest of the city of Detroit. The city also shares a northeastern border with the city of Pontiac.

With a land area of 0.51 square miles (1.32 km2), Sylvan Lake is the fourth-smallest city by land area in the state after Clarkston, Petersburg, and Keego Harbor. Sylvan Lake borders Keego Harbor on the west.

If you’re look for a visually pleasing roofing, this is probably not the type you want to pick. When rolled out on a roof, EPDM looks a bit like an unfurled inner tube. The black color, which is the color EPDM most typically is available in, can add a lot of stress to your air conditioning systems because it absorbs most of the sun’s rays and outside heat. Metal roof likewise has the advantage of having an appealing, completed look, however when spending plan and toughness are of the utmost significance, it’s smart to opt for what works best instead of what looks finest. Metal roofs do, nevertheless, have strong fire resistance ratings, and are both stronger and more durable compared to standard industrial roof choices.
